Best Rapid City ºÚÁÏÍø¹ÙÍø Middle Schools (2025)

For the 2025 school year, there are 8 public middle schools serving 2,923 students in Rapid City, SD.
The top ranked public middle schools in Rapid City, SD are Southwest Middle School - 38, Rapid City Online Middle School - 93 and West Middle School - 37. Overall testing rank is based on a school's combined math and reading proficiency test score ranking.
Rapid City, SD public middle schools have an average math proficiency score of 36% (versus the South Dakota public middle school average of 39%), and reading proficiency score of 46% (versus the 49% statewide average). Middle schools in Rapid City have an average ranking of 4/10, which is in the bottom 50% of South Dakota public middle schools.
Minority enrollment is 42% of the student body (majority American Indian), which is equal to the South Dakota public middle school average of 42% (majority American Indian).
